Doubling Down On Biopharma’s Growing Skills Drought
The biopharmaceutical industry is building manufacturing capacity at breakneck speed. According to PhRMA, there are 1,580-and-counting biopharma manufacturing facilities in the U.S. alone. Problem is, we're way short on filling those facilities with skilled labor. NIIMBL wants to change that. Here's how, and a great opportunity for big pharma, biotech sponsors, CDMOs, academics, and more to help.

The U.S. imported $6.95 billion worth of pharmaceuticals from China in 2022. That was 8x the amount we imported in 2021. A proposed Act of Congress puts that supply, and U.S. biotech itself, in serious peril.
